What is going on when I sync my iPhone5?

Ok so I have no idea what is going on with my iPhone recently.

I have an iPhone 5 that I've had for a year so it's got over 1000 pics, a bunch of apps and songs, etc like it normally would but a few weeks ago I noticed while syncing it said it only had 5GB of space left so I thought 'oh I'll just select a bunch of songs I want to keep on it and take off the rest using the 'selected playlists, artists, etc' thing in the iTunes sync settings thing when you plug an iPhone in', which I did and it then said I have 9GB now and 727 songs which is what I wanted to happen so thought it was simple as that and done.

Then I noticed a few days ago it says I only have 5GB again, I've only added 5 new songs, 1 tone and thats all, so that obviously isn't taking up all that room again. So I just now went through and plugged my iPhone back in to sync it and make sure all the right things were selected and deseleced to sync, then proceeded. It said I have 9GB back, but now looking at it after 5 minutes for no reason what so ever it now says I have 2GB left and 8.78GB of 'Other'.


So what exactly is going on?! What would be classed as other anyway? Please help!
